The V&A Waterfront has begun the next phase of its infrastructure programme to replace ageing water and sewer pipelines, with construction moving along Dock Road from the One&Only Cape Town towards Ebenezer Circle from Monday, July 13.



Despite the works, traffic access along Dock Road will be maintained. One inbound lane will remain open through the affected section, while both outbound lanes will continue operating as normal.



Traffic marshals and clearly marked signage will be in place to help manage traffic flow and ensure pedestrian safety around the construction zone.



Visitors are encouraged to consider alternative parking options during the upgrades. The Silo and Clock Tower parking garages will offer free weekend parking until the end of November, while the Battery Park parking garage will also remain free to the public on weekends.



For easier access to the Victoria Wharf Shopping Centre, motorists are advised to enter the Waterfront via Helen Suzman Boulevard at Portswood Road or through Granger Bay Boulevard.



The pipeline replacement forms part of the Waterfront's ongoing infrastructure maintenance programme aimed at upgrading essential underground services.
